The Loco Translate plugin is a great, lightweight option for taking care of your WordPress translation needs. The plugin acts as a native translation editor for the WordPress dashboard and admin area, and it provides in-browser editing of translation files. This means that it allows you to create and update language files directly within your theme or within the plugin. The goal of the plugin is to make translation quick, easy, and painless, so it also supports about a dozen keyboard shortcuts to make the translation editing process super easy and speedy. Another cool feature of the plugin is that it allows you to extract and translate strings straight from WordPress’s source code. It also comes with a directory that you can use to save your custom translations, along with the option to perform backups to make sure that your translations are secure and not going anywhere.
